	LEGISLATIVE COUNSEL'S DIGEST


   SB 39, as amended,  Baca   Alpert  .
State Teachers' Retirement System.
   The existing State Teachers' Retirement Law provides that members
with 30 or more years of credited service receive increases in their
retirement allowance  , up to a specified maximum  .
   This bill would  increase that specified maximum, 
provide additional increases for members with 29 or more and 31 or
more years of credited service who retire on and after January 1,
 2000   2001, and make related changes  .

  SECTION 1.  This act shall be known and may be cited as the Career
Teacher Incentive Act of  1999   2000  .
  SEC. 2.   Section 24203.5 of the Education Code is amended to
read: 
   24203.5.  (a) The percentage of final compensation used to compute
the allowance pursuant to Section 24202.5, 24203, or 24205 of a
member retiring on or after January 1, 1999, who has 30 or more years
of credited service, excluding service credited pursuant to Section
22714, 22715, or 22717, shall be increased by two-tenths of 1
percentage point, provided that the sum of the percentage of final
compensation used to compute the allowance in Section 24202.5, 24203,
or 24205, including any adjustments for retiring before the normal
retirement age, and the additional percentage provided by this
section  and Section 24203.6  does not exceed  2.40
  2.50  percent.  For purposes of establishing
eligibility for the increased allowance pursuant to this section
only, credited service shall include credited service that a court
has ordered be awarded to a nonmember spouse pursuant to Section
22652. A nonmember spouse shall also be eligible for the increased
allowance pursuant to this section if the member had 30 or more years
of credited service on the date the parties separated, as
established in the judgment or court order pursuant to Section 22652.

   (b) Nonqualified service credit for which contributions pursuant
to Section 22826 were made in a lump sum on or after January 1, 2000,
or for which the first installment was made on or after January 1,
2000, shall not be included in determining the eligibility for an
increased allowance pursuant to this section.
   (c) The amendments made to subdivision (a) in the first year of
the 1999-2000 Regular Session are declaratory of existing law.   

  SEC. 3.   Section 24203.6 is added to the Education Code, to
read:
   24203.6.  In addition to the increase prescribed by Section
24203.5, the percentage of final compensation used to compute the
allowance pursuant to Section 24202.5 or 24203 of a member retiring
on or after January 1,  2000   2001  , who
has 29 or more years of credited service, shall be increased by
one-tenth of 1 percentage point, and the percentage of final
compensation used to compute the allowance pursuant to Section
24202.5 or 24203 of a member retiring on or after January 1, 
2000   2001  , who has 31 or more years of
credited service, shall be further increased by another one-tenth of
1 percentage point provided that the sum of the percentage of final
compensation used to compute the allowance in Section 24202.5 or
24203, including any adjustments for retiring before the normal
retirement age, and the additional percentages provided by this
section and Section 24203.5 does not exceed 2.40 
 2.50  percent.
